This independent series about the life of locals in Upcountry Maui humorously pays homage to the struggles and triumphs of life on an island, away from the beaches and resorts which visitors might think is all there is to Hawaii (thanks to shows like Magnum P. I. and Hawaii Five-O).
The characters and their speech are recognizably "local" (but understandable by anyone) and if their struggles sometimes seem a little ridiculous (and hysterically funny), they are nonetheless universally human. The trio--Kimo, Pili, and Leilani--support one another facing issues of identity and destiny and struggles to make a living and a life in an economy that does not favor them and a cultural climate that may not see them or make space for them.
Featuring a laundry list of Maui luminaries, great writing and acting, beautiful photography, and scathing wit, Moku Moku is a must-see for anyone who loves Maui, who is curious about Hawaii, or who likes to laugh.
